## Watchdog Limits — Pellwick Kiosk App

The Pellwick kiosk watchdog enforces hard limits on restart frequency, heartbeat intervals, and memory growth before forcing a device reboot. Reviewers should confirm that any change keeps the restart budget below the quota negotiated with the Marrowfield fleet team, since exceeding it triggers remote lockout. All values are compile-time constants and must change together. The current tuning constants are as follows.

limits module of kagug-tahop:
RATE_LIMITS = {
    "holath": 1,
    "druael": 10,
}

CI note: the Lanternfish gateway tests toggle websocket permessage-deflate on and off. Compression cuts bandwidth roughly 60% on chatty channels but adds CPU and memory per connection, which is why the soak job sometimes OOMs on small runners. If you see flapping in the compress matrix, check the runner size first. Reference the token below when filing.

session token of kagup-hahaf = htk3_2b8

Root cause: the Hollybrook plugin host cached negative DNS results for upstreams, so transient resolver failures poisoned lookups for minutes. Fix shipped in host v4.2 — plugins no longer need their own retry wrappers and should remove them. If you resolve hostnames directly, honor the host's resolver settings instead of the system defaults. The relevant timeouts and cache bounds are listed below.

constants for kaduf-hadup:
QUOTAS = {
    "zorath": 2,
    "ralael": 5,
}